Battle of Thermopylae- 300 Spartans, along with roughly 7000 other Greeks, held off a force of at least 100,000 invading Persians for 7 days. The U.S. Revolutionary War- A handful of colonies went toe to toe with the top military force in the world, and won. May, 5 1862- An outnumbered, out-armed, and out-trained Mexican force defeats a French troop (at the time considered the greatest military force in the world) at the Battle of Puebla, turning the tide against the invading French. Those fighting for that which is right and true can defeat a stronger enemy. Its happened many times throughout history.
